Dr. Hunnicutt has been passionate about piano since childhood, cultivating a lifelong love of music that spans performance, composition, and teaching. He earned his Ph.D. in Music from the University of Wisconsin–Madison and has taught at the university level for over a decade. In his twenties, he lived in Germany, where he both studied and taught piano, further enriching his international perspective on music. With expertise in piano technique, music theory, and composition, he brings a broad and deep understanding of the art to every lesson. Students benefit not only from his impressive credentials but also from his thoughtful, encouraging, and personalized teaching style, making him a mentor who inspires both skill and a love of music.
In his free time, he enjoys baking a wide variety of cakes and sweets, experimenting with flavors and techniques, and sharing his creations with others. Music continues to be a central part of his life outside the studio as well; he regularly performs in musical events with friends, some of which are open to the public. These performances allow him to stay connected to the broader musical community, share his love of music with audiences, and enjoy the camaraderie and creativity that comes from playing alongside fellow musicians.
